#239955 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#239955 is composed of 13.7% red, 60%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 77.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.4%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 145.4 degrees, a saturation of 62.8% and a lightness of 36.9%. #239955 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ffaa with #003300.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#239955 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#239955 has RGB values of R:35, G:153,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.77,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 2333013.
